N282345 February 2, 2017 CLA-2-61:OT:RR:NC:N3:361 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 6104.63.2011 Ms. Karen Paitsell Augusta Sportswear 425 Park West Drive Grovetown, Georgia 30813 RE: The tariff classification of women’s pants from Mexico Dear Ms Paitsell: In your letter dated December 29, 2016, you requested a tariff classification ruling, Your sample will be returned to you, as requested. Style 5564 is a pair of ladies pull-on pants composed of 100 percent polyester knit fabric. The fleece lined pants feature an elasticized waistband with an internal drawstring, two front side pockets, and hemmed leg openings. Style 5564 will be imported in Ladies sizes XS-2XL. The applicable subheading will be 6104.63.2011,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for “Women’s or girls’ … trousers, …. Breeches and shorts (other than swimwear), knitted or crocheted: Trousers, breeches and shorts: Of synthethic fibers: Other: Other, Trousers and breeches: Women’s: Other. The rate of duty will be 28.2 percent ad valorem. Duty rates are provided for your convenience and are subject to change.
